
Sheboygan Residents will have the opportunity to learn more about possible improvements at Evergreen Park.
Sheboygan County Cycling will be hosting two Q&A sessions on April 23rd and 30th that will offer information on the proposed Trail Improvement Concept Plan.
Both sessions will take place at the Mead Public Library at 5:30 p.m. on the 23rd and 3:30 p.m. on the 30th.
The Trail Improvement Concept Plan was proposed by IMBA Trail Solutions and has a heavy focus on reworking the park’s trail system to be more efficient and sustainable.
It also includes points of emphasis on erosion control and protecting the health of the forest.
Evergreen Park is 107 years old and those interested in the preservation and future of the park are encouraged to attend one of the sessions.
